The honest answer: yes, but modestly, and the proof is thinner than the headlines suggest. Emerging evidence indicates an AI companion can meaningfully reduce loneliness for many older adults — but the research base is early, mostly short-term, and heavily weighted toward pilots run or funded by the companies that make the technology. The most-cited numbers, like a 95% drop in loneliness reported in a New York State pilot of the ElliQ robot, are real and encouraging. Yet they come from small, self-selected samples without control groups — a very different kind of evidence than a randomized trial. The first peer-reviewed meta-analysis, published in 2025, landed on the sober version: a small-to-moderate improvement in loneliness, not a cure.

None of that means the technology doesn't work. It means it works the way most early behavioral interventions work — genuinely helpful for a real subset of people, oversold in the press coverage around it, and worth adopting with clear eyes about what it can and can't do. For a family weighing an AI companion for an aging parent, that nuance matters more than the headline number.

What the ElliQ pilots actually found

ElliQ, a tabletop conversational robot made by Intuition Robotics, is the most closely watched example in this space. The New York State Office for the Aging reported that among more than 800 older adults given an ElliQ device, 95% of those surveyed after using it for at least a month reported feeling less lonely, with people engaging the device more than 30 times a day, six days a week. A peer-reviewed account of the program by researchers connected to the project, published in Frontiers in Digital Health, describes similar engagement patterns and frames the results as encouraging early evidence rather than a settled conclusion.

Those numbers are worth taking seriously — and taking with real caution, for reasons the researchers themselves acknowledge. The sample was self-selected: people who agreed to try a free companion robot from a state aging agency are not a random cross-section of older adults, and are plausibly more open to the experience than most. There was no control group of similar older adults who didn't get a device, so it's hard to separate the effect of ElliQ itself from the effect of a state program checking in, a new gadget to explore, or simply being part of something. And the survey measuring loneliness was self-reported after the fact, not tracked against a validated scale from before the device arrived. A Boston Globe feature on the program captured both sides: genuinely moved participants describing real attachment, alongside the broader question of what it means that a robot, not a person, is closing the gap.

What the peer-reviewed evidence, taken as a whole, suggests

Single pilots are one thing; a body of research is another. In 2025, researchers published the first systematic review and meta-analysis specifically focused on autonomous conversational agents — meaning social robots, chatbots, and voice assistants together — and their effects on loneliness, social isolation, depression, and anxiety in older adults without cognitive impairment. Pooling seventeen studies (nine using physical robots, eight using screen- or voice-based agents), the analysis found small-to-moderate improvements in loneliness and depressive symptoms, with no study showing symptoms getting worse.

That's a genuinely useful finding: it's independent of any one manufacturer, it pools multiple study designs, and it lands on "modest benefit, no evidence of harm" rather than either extreme. But the same review is candid about the state of the underlying studies — many were small, few used long-term follow-up, and the field as a whole lacks the large, randomized, controlled trials that would let anyone say with confidence how big the effect is, for whom, or how long it lasts. This is a common feature of research on any new class of technology: the studies get better and larger as adoption grows, but they start where these did.

Why "novelty effect" and funding bias are the two questions worth asking

Two caveats come up constantly in this literature, and both are worth naming rather than skating past.

The novelty effect. A new object that talks back, remembers your name, and initiates conversation is inherently interesting the first few weeks — regardless of whether it's meaningfully reducing loneliness or just providing something new to explore. Engagement figures measured early in a pilot (like 30-plus interactions a day) don't tell you whether that pattern holds at month six or month eighteen, and few published studies run long enough to answer that. This isn't a reason to dismiss the early results, but it is a reason to treat "high engagement in week one" and "durable reduction in loneliness" as two different claims.

High engagement in week one and durable loneliness relief are two different claims — most pilots have only measured the first.

Funding and selection bias. Several of the most widely reported results — including the New York pilot — come from programs designed, funded, or closely supported by the company selling the device, or from participants who opted in because they were already curious about the technology. That doesn't make the findings false. It does mean they sit closer to a promising internal pilot than to independent, blinded research, and the difference matters when a family is deciding whether to trust a specific number. The more encouraging sign is that independent academic reviews — like the 2025 meta-analysis — are starting to appear alongside the industry-run pilots, and so far their more cautious conclusions ("modest, real benefit") are broadly consistent with, not contradictory to, the flashier headline figures.

"A bridge, not a replacement" — what that framing actually means

Nearly every serious voice in this space, including the researchers behind these pilots, frames an AI companion the same way: as a bridge to fill the empty hours between real human contact, not a substitute for a son, daughter, friend, or neighbor showing up. That framing isn't just a legal hedge — it lines up with what's known more broadly about loneliness and the aging brain, where the U.S. Surgeon General's 2023 advisory on social connection found that lasting social isolation carries a mortality risk comparable to smoking up to 15 cigarettes a day. Human relationships carry things a conversational agent cannot: reciprocity, shared history, physical presence, and a sense of being known by someone who is also vulnerable and aging alongside you.

What an AI companion can plausibly do — and what the evidence so far supports — is fill the gap on the days in between. Who this fits, and who it probably doesn't

The pattern across pilots and reviews suggests AI companions land best with older adults who:

  • Live alone with real gaps in daily human contact, rather than those with a full household or frequent visitors.
  • Are cognitively unimpaired and can engage in back-and-forth conversation — the 2025 meta-analysis specifically excluded people with cognitive impairment, so its findings don't speak to that group.
  • Are at least somewhat open to trying new technology, since resistance or confusion about the device undercuts any potential benefit.
  • Have family who use the companion as one piece of a broader support plan, not the whole plan.

It fits less well for a parent who is actively resistant to the idea, who has significant cognitive impairment (a different and less-studied population), or whose loneliness is tangled up with a specific, addressable cause — untreated hearing loss, depression, or grief — that a conversational check-in alone won't resolve. In those cases, a companion may still help at the margins, but it isn't the primary intervention the research would point you toward. The honest bottom line

The evidence to date is genuinely encouraging and genuinely incomplete. Large, well-run pilots report striking improvements in self-reported loneliness; the first independent meta-analysis confirms a real, if more modest, effect with no signal of harm. At the same time, nearly every study has real limitations — small samples, short follow-up, and a funding or selection bias that a careful reader should hold onto rather than round away. The most defensible summary right now is this: an AI companion appears able to help reduce loneliness for many older adults, especially as a daily bridge between visits from family, but it is not a proven cure, and it works best as one part of a plan that still includes real human connection.

Common questions

Do AI companions actually reduce loneliness in older adults?
Early evidence suggests they can help. A New York State pilot of the ElliQ robot reported that a large majority of participants felt less lonely, and a 2025 peer-reviewed meta-analysis found a small-to-moderate improvement in loneliness with no evidence of harm. The effect appears genuine but more modest than headline pilot numbers suggest.
Is the ElliQ loneliness-reduction figure reliable?
It's a real reported result, but it comes from a self-selected sample with no control group and a program closely tied to the device's maker, so it should be read as a promising pilot finding rather than a rigorously controlled trial.
What is the novelty effect in AI companion research?
It's the concern that high engagement and reported benefits early in a pilot may reflect excitement about a new device rather than a durable reduction in loneliness. Few studies follow participants long enough to confirm the effect holds over many months.
Can an AI companion replace visits from family?
